Deleting a Plug-in

Scenario

You can delete plug-ins you no longer require. To delete a plug-in that has been bound to APIs, unbind the plug-in from the APIs and then delete it.

Prerequisites

You have created a plug-in.

Procedure

  1. Log in to the management console.
  2. In the navigation pane, choose Dedicated Gateways. Then click Access Console in the upper right corner of a dedicated gateway.
  3. In the navigation pane, choose API Publishing > Plug-ins.
  4. Click the name of the target plug-in to go to the plug-in details page.

    • If the plug-in is not bound to any APIs, click Delete in the upper right corner.
    • If the plug-in has been bound to APIs, unbind the plug-in from the APIs in the Bound APIs area, and then click Delete in the upper right corner.

  5. Click Yes.
